Understanding Rheumatoid Arthritis Treatment Options: A Comprehensive Guide

Managing RA requires a multifaceted approach, and fortunately, a range of treatment options are offered. Initially, drugs like Disease-Modifying Antirheumatic Drugs (DMARDs), including methotrexate, sulfasalazine, and leflunomide, are often recommended to slow disease development. Biologic treatments, such as TNF inhibitors or interleukin blockers, might be considered if DMARDs aren't adequately controlling the condition. Together with medication, exercise programs play a critical role in preserving joint function and reducing pain. Additionally, changes, including nutrition, weight management, and managing stress, can beneficially impact overall well-being. In certain cases, joint replacement may be necessary to address debilitating joint damage. Finally, the most suitable treatment approach is determined by a specialist based on the patient's specific condition and response to treatment.

Grasping Rheumatoid Arthritis: Signs and Origins

Rheumatoid disease is a persistent autoimmune disorder primarily affecting the connective tissues, though it can impact other systems as well. Common indications often include discomfort, swelling, rigidity, and warmth in the fingers, ankles, and other locations. These indications are frequently balanced, meaning they affect the same areas on both sides of the frame. The precise causes behind rheumatoid inflammation aren't fully understood, but it’s believed to be a combination of hereditary predisposition and surrounding factors. These elements might include illnesses, nicotine intake, and exposure to certain substances. It's crucial to seek medical advice if you experience these symptoms.

Recent Advances in RA Arthritis Studies and Treatment

The landscape of rheumatic arthritis management is rapidly evolving, fueled by remarkable breakthroughs in both studies and therapeutic approaches. Previously, treating this long-term autoimmune condition relied heavily on palliative care, but now, targeted biologic antirheumatic drugs (DMARDs) offer the chance for greater disease reduction. Current work are focused on identifying biomarker factors to personalize treatment, developing new therapies that target specific pathways involved in inflammation, and exploring non-pharmacological approaches such as dietary interventions and physical therapies to enhance patient results. Furthermore, current studies into the function of the microbiome and its effect on disease intensity promises to identify even more avenues for intervention in the years.
